ON Spinal chat with Dr. Carlo Ammendolia

Spinal Chat Podcast

In this episode, gain practical insights and research-backed approaches for assessing, diagnosing, and treating patients with spinal stenosis and various forms of arthritis. Dr. Carlo Ammendolia, a world-renowned expert in spinal stenosis, shares his methods for delivering optimal treatment, including subtle variations tailored to different demographics.

Dr. Ammendolia provides valuable tips and resources for evaluating a patient’s physical, functional, and psychosocial issues, helping you enhance your skills in these critical areas. As a member of the interprofessional clinic at Mount Sinai Hospital in Toronto, he offers examples of his collaborative work with physicians within a patient’s care team.
